The digital horror (creepypasta) concept "Backrooms" saw a spike in searches in Brazil with the release of the new horror film of the same name. The data was collected by CNN with the help of the Google Trends tool. "Backrooms: A Non-Place" opens Thursday (28) in theaters.
The peak of Google searches occurred on March 31 of this year, the date on which the first trailer for "Backrooms" was released. The term grew again on May 23, five days before the big screen debut.
The value of 100 present in the search graph represents the highest peak in popularity of a term. A value of 50 means half the popularity and a score of 0 means there was not enough data about the term.

In the production, Chiwetel Ejiofor plays Clark, owner of a furniture store on the verge of bankruptcy. Between the doldrums and the slow collapse of a life marked by a failed marriage and an abandoned dream of being an architect, he seeks support in sessions with Dr. Mary Kline (Renate Reinsve), a psychologist who, while trying to help her patients find meaning, faces her own unresolved traumas.
When everything seems to be at its limit, Clark discovers in the store's basement a portal to a maze of endless rooms, with the familiar appearance of ordinary offices, but of impossible proportions. Fascinated and disturbed, he convinces his employee Kat (Lukita Maxwell) and her boyfriend Bobby (Finn Bennett) to help him map this surreal architectural space, where unexplained noises suggest something sinister may be lurking.
What are "Backrooms"?
Backrooms (meaning "back rooms") is an urban legend and digital horror concept (creepypasta) that describes a parallel dimension or gap in reality. The central idea is that a person can, by accident, "cross over" our reality and become trapped in an infinite maze of empty and scary rooms.
In the look, as in the film, there is an emphasis on yellowed walls, damp and moldy carpets and a ceiling with fluorescent lights. It is characterized by an area that stretches for endless kilometers, causing a feeling of despair and loss of sense of time.

Over time, the internet community expanded this universe, creating its own "mythology" with hundreds of additional levels. On deeper levels, the stories say that there are dangerous creatures and anomalies that stalk those who get lost there.
The film is classified as liminal horror, a subgenre of psychological horror focused on "liminal spaces": places of transition (corridors, lobbies, staircases), which are normally busy, but which are empty.
